A new era of sports fandom and community engagement is emerging in Chester, on the banks of the Delaware River, and spreading throughout the Greater Philadelphia region.

WSFS Bank, the area’s oldest and largest locally headquartered bank and trust company, and the Philadelphia Union, our beloved Major League Soccer team, are helping WSFS customers and Union fans show their team pride with a co-branded debit card. More than just a payment tool, the debit card is a symbol of the loyalty that courses through the veins of the Union’s diehard supporters.

Beginning in 2022, the Union and WSFS Bank entered into a multi-year agreement that marked the latter’s first major sports partnership, which focuses on community platforms and fan engagement opportunities, among other initiatives.

“We’re proud to expand our Philadelphia Union partnership, so devoted fans can further show their Union pride,” said Justin Dunn, WSFS Bank’s Chief Marketing Officer. “The Union shares our strong commitment to the community, and we look forward to continuing to work together to create fun and meaningful opportunities for our customers and the region.”

The WSFS Bank Philadelphia Union Visa Debit Card boasts the team’s iconic blue and gold colors and proudly bears the Union crest. The WSFS Bank Philadelphia Union partnership is a powerful alliance that extends far beyond the soccer pitch, as it has given rise to the WSFS Bank Sportsplex, a visionary project that promises to be a cornerstone of community engagement and athletic excellence.

The groundbreaking of the WSFS Bank Sportsplex in April 2023 marked the beginning of something extraordinary — a 170,000-square-foot complex that will not only serve as a training ground for the Union’s athletes but also as a hub for community events and youth sports programs. This facility is poised to inject an estimated $90 million into the local economy over the next 10 years and become a year-round destination for more than a half-million visitors.

“We are proud of the impact the WSFS Bank Sportsplex will have on Chester and the broader community,” said Rodger Levenson, WSFS Chairman, President, and CEO. “Our partnership with the Philadelphia Union is a great example of the positive change that two like-minded organizations with similar values can have by working together for the benefit of the communities we serve.”

Construction of the WSFS Bank Sportsplex marks a significant step in the development and revitalization of the Chester Waterfront that will create additional jobs and drive a drastic increase in revenue in the Chester community.

“The heart of this project is our commitment to community and our desire to be an agent for positive change,” said McDermott. “We are proud to do this alongside WSFS Bank and look forward to enriching the lives of young aspiring athletes in the Philadelphia area.”
